> >From back pages of "CQ Ham  Radio", Japan,
> 6/1978, about 1.5 inches thick!
> 
> R-390A......Y300,000
> GRC-9.......Y25,000
> ARC-44......Y28,000
> RT-68 12V...Y65,000
> PRC-6........Y15,000
> PRC-25.......Y75,000
> PRC-77.......Inquire
> PRC-10.......Y25,000
> BC-342........Y50,000
> FRR-59.......Y300,000
> ARC-3.........Y60,000
> ART-13........Y75,000
> GRR-5.........Y80,000
> BC-1000......Y38,000
> ARC-27........Y75,000
> JR-110.........Y35,000
> JRT-70.........Y25,000
> JRT-68.........Y18,000
> JBC-611.......Y12,000
> JPRC-6........Y20,000
> JT-195/GRC-19.....Y100,000
> BC-603.........Y15,000
> 211A/VT-4C..Y6000
> 811A.............Y7500
> 813...............Y7500
> 
> Ah so. Now, question. Were these surplused in Japan
> from US bases, or imported from USA?  Tnx - Hue Miller
> Oh yes, by way of comparison,
> FT-901DM.....Y235,000
> FT-101E........Y176,000
> TS-520S........Y139,800
